What Are the Different Types of Clips for Gymnastic Rings?

The best clips for gymnastic rings come in various types, each designed to ensure safety and facilitate easy adjustments during workouts.

  • Carabiner Clips: These are strong, spring-loaded clips that provide a secure attachment point for gymnastic rings. They are easy to use and allow for quick adjustments, making them popular among athletes who need to switch between different heights or positions quickly.
  • Quick Links: Quick links are robust metal loops that can be easily opened and closed, providing a secure method for attaching rings. They are particularly useful for ensuring that the rings remain stable during dynamic movements, as they distribute weight evenly and minimize the risk of slippage.
  • Safety Straps: These clips often come with a built-in safety mechanism, such as a locking feature that prevents accidental release. Safety straps are favored for their reliability and are ideal for heavy workouts where maximum security is essential.
  • Swivel Clips: These clips allow for a full range of motion, making them ideal for exercises that involve twisting or turning. The swivel feature can help reduce friction on the straps and enhance the overall fluidity of movements during workouts.
  • Loop Straps: Loop straps are designed to create a fixed point for attachment, often used in conjunction with other clips. They provide a sturdy anchor and are great for creating a customized workout setup, especially for those who train in different environments.

What Features Make Clips Safe and Durable for Gymnastic Rings?

The best clips for gymnastic rings are characterized by safety and durability features that ensure a secure workout experience.

  • High-Quality Material: Clips made from high-strength materials, such as aluminum or stainless steel, provide durability and resistance to wear and tear, ensuring they can withstand heavy loads and intense workouts.
  • Locking Mechanism: A reliable locking mechanism is crucial as it prevents accidental release during exercises. Features like screw locks or quick-lock systems enhance safety by ensuring the clips remain securely fastened.
  • Weight Capacity: The best clips are designed with a high weight capacity, often rated to handle multiple times the user’s body weight, ensuring they can support dynamic movements without risk of failure.
  • Corrosion Resistance: Coatings or treatments that prevent rust and corrosion are essential for clips, especially if used in humid environments or outdoors. This longevity feature ensures that clips remain functional and safe over time.
  • Ease of Use: Clips that are easy to attach and detach facilitate quick adjustments, allowing users to focus on their workouts without struggling with equipment. User-friendly designs can significantly enhance the workout experience.
  • Safety Ratings: Many high-quality clips come with safety certifications or ratings that indicate they have undergone rigorous testing for strength and reliability. This can provide users with additional assurance regarding their safety during use.

How Do I Choose the Best Clips for My Gymnastic Rings?

Choosing the best clips for gymnastic rings involves considering several factors to ensure safety and performance.

  • Material: The material of the clips can greatly affect their durability and weight capacity. Look for clips made of high-quality materials like aluminum or stainless steel, as they provide the strength needed to support dynamic movements while being lightweight.
  • Type of Clip: There are various types of clips, including carabiners and snap hooks. Carabiners are preferred for their locking mechanisms, which prevent accidental detachment, while snap hooks are easier to use but may require more caution to ensure they are secured properly.
  • Weight Capacity: Always check the weight capacity of the clips to ensure they can safely hold your body weight plus any additional load you may add during workouts. Choosing clips with a higher weight capacity than needed adds an extra margin of safety.
  • Ease of Use: Consider how easy the clips are to attach and detach from the rings. Clips that are user-friendly will save time during workouts and allow for quick adjustments, making your training more efficient.
  • Price and Brand Reputation: While it’s tempting to choose the cheapest option, investing in reputable brands often ensures better quality and safety. Research brands known for their reliability in gymnastic equipment to avoid potential risks associated with inferior products.

How Do I Properly Maintain and Care for Gymnastic Ring Clips?

Proper maintenance and care for gymnastic ring clips is essential to ensure their longevity and performance.

  • Regular Inspection: Frequently check clips for any signs of wear or damage, such as fraying or bending.
  • Cleaning: Clean the clips after each use to remove sweat, dirt, and grime that can cause corrosion.
  • Lubrication: Apply a silicone-based lubricant occasionally to ensure smooth operation and to prevent rust.
  • Storage: Store clips in a dry, cool place, away from direct sunlight and moisture to avoid deterioration.
  • Correct Usage: Always use the clips as intended and avoid overloading them beyond their weight capacity to prevent breakage.

Regular Inspection: It’s crucial to regularly inspect your gymnastic ring clips for any signs of wear or damage, such as fraying, bending, or cracks. This proactive approach helps identify potential issues before they lead to failure during use.

Cleaning: After each workout, clean the clips by removing any sweat, dirt, or grime that may accumulate. Use a damp cloth or mild soap solution, as this helps prevent corrosion and keeps the clips in optimal condition.

Lubrication: To maintain their functionality, apply a silicone-based lubricant to the clips occasionally. This ensures they operate smoothly and helps prevent rust from forming, especially if they are exposed to moisture.

Storage: Proper storage is key to extending the life of your gymnastic ring clips. Keep them in a dry, cool environment, away from direct sunlight and humidity, as these conditions can cause deterioration over time.

Correct Usage: Always use the clips as intended and be mindful of their weight capacity. Overloading the clips can lead to breakage or malfunction, compromising safety during gymnastic activities.
